How the Train Journey From San Diego to Yosemite Actually Works
The route begins in San Diego, where travelers board Amtrak’s Pacific Surfliner or connecting services heading northeast toward Los Angeles and beyond. San Diego Impound Lot While direct trains are limited, specialized regional services and coordinated transfers enable onward travel toward Fresno — a key transit point for deeper itineraries into Yosemite National Park.
Travelers can enjoy uninterrupted comfort across modern rail cars with panoramic window seats, minimal delays, and well-planned layovers that encourage reflection and anticipation. San Diego Monthly Parking The journey typically spans 10–14 hours over two days, depending on connections, and includes stops at charming California towns with rich cultural and culinary offerings.

What People Often Get Wrong About Train To Yosemite From San Diego
A common myth is that the train delivers directly to Yosemite Valley’s main entrance — in reality, most arrive near Fresno or Mariposa, requiring additional transport. Another misunderstanding is the frequency of service; while routes are reliable, they operate on a fixed schedule aligned with regional rail, not hourly demand.
